This technical report analyzes the impact of memory configuration and BIOS power profiles on the energy efficiency of Data Centre servers. It examines how these factors influence performance through a series of benchmarks that simulate real-world applications. The paper identifies straightforward improvements, termed 'easy wins,' alongside more specialized enhancements achievable via server profile customization. The methodology section outlines the use of industry-standard benchmarks, SPECpower_ssj2008 and SERT, to measure energy efficiency metrics. The results indicate that memory configuration significantly affects the SERT 2 score, with a focus on the number of DIMMs and their capacity. The findings suggest that maximizing the number of populated memory channels enhances efficiency. Additionally, the report discusses the role of BIOS settings in optimizing server performance, highlighting the importance of server profile awareness. The analysis demonstrates that specific BIOS configurations can lead to substantial reductions in power consumption without compromising performance.
